If you fail to follow the complaint resolution process, then, in addition to any other remedies available to us under this Agreement, we reserve the right to impose a fine of up to $500 per occurrence, up to a maximum of $2,500 for the same violation. You agree to comply with any refund policy that we specify from time to time, including in situations where a member transfers their membership or customer agreement.

What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to the 2025 Body Brain Center Franchise Disclosure Document, franchisees must comply with any refund policy that Body Brain Center specifies. This includes situations where a member transfers their membership or customer agreement. This requirement ensures consistency across all franchise locations and protects the brand's reputation.
This policy means that a Body Brain Center franchisee does not have the autonomy to set their own refund policies. Instead, they must adhere to the guidelines established by the franchisor. This could impact the franchisee's ability to resolve customer disputes independently, as they are bound by the franchisor's rules.
Furthermore, Body Brain Center retains the right to modify these refund policies from time to time. Franchisees are obligated to stay informed about any changes and implement them accordingly. Failure to comply with the specified refund policies can result in penalties, as non-compliance with operating standards may lead to fines of up to $500 per occurrence, with a maximum of $2,500 for the same violation.
